随机数
c++
转载 精选 2012-12-13 13:56:33
740阅读
RandEngine;//RandEngine e(std::random_device()());RandEngine e(rd());//Generate long random binary res...
原创 2022-10-14 15:02:49
317阅读
据提供给srand()的种子值返回一个随机数(在0到RAND_MAX之间);根据需要多次调用rand(),从而不间断地得到新的随机数;无论什么时候,都可以给srand()提供一个新的种子,从而进一步“随机化”rand()的输出结果。include <iostream>...
原创 2022-11-22 15:24:37
144阅读
随机数的用途 单元测试 游戏抽奖 仿真及安全 and so on 随机数产生器 生成器(engine):能够产生离散的等可能分布数值 如线性同余法(linear_congruential_engine) 梅森旋转法(meraenne_twister_engine) 滞后Fibonacci(subst ...
转载 2021-11-04 10:01:00
400阅读
2评论
C++生成随机数:,需要用到的函数,一个是 rand(),该函数只返回一个伪随机数生成随机数之前必须先调用 srand() 函数。生成随机数#include <iostream>#include <ctime>#include <cstdlib>using namespace std;int main (){ int i,j; // 设置种子 s
转载 2021-09-06 16:46:00
691阅读
2评论
        所谓的&ldquo;伪随机数&rdquo;指的并不是假的随机数,这里的&ldquo;伪&rdquo;是有规律的意思。其实绝对的随机数只是一种理想状态的随机数,计算机只能生成相对的随机数即伪随机 。计算机生成的伪随机数既是随机的又是有规律的 &mdash;&mdash; 一部份遵守一定的规律,一部份则不遵守任何规律。比如&ldquo
转载 2011-04-01 21:14:42
510阅读
c++随机数生成 (2011-09-21 18:02:17)转载▼标签: c/c 程序设计c++随机数生成函数rand(),实质生成随机数列。为生成更加随机的数列,需要srand(unsigned num)来播种。常用方式srand((unsigned)time(NULL));//增加头文件<time.h>生成[a,b]之间的随机整数的方法:1、rand
转载 精选 2014-07-10 20:52:03
788阅读
​​c++ 生成随机数​​ #include <iostream>#include <ctime>#include <cstdlib>using namespace std;int main(){ int i,j; srand( (unsigned)time(NULL)); /*生成10个随机数*/ for (i=0;i<10;i++
原创 2023-01-13 06:26:37
60阅读
1、不指定范围的随机数C/C+t Random(int start, int
原创 2023-06-14 19:32:24
688阅读
输出
转载 2019-05-20 01:12:00
477阅读
2评论
现在介绍生成整数与浮点数的随机数
原创 2017-01-24 20:36:56
2055阅读
输出
转载 2019-05-20 01:31:00
263阅读
2评论
年前被随机数困扰了一下,年后才有时间来进行整理记录。随机数生成分为真、伪两种。通常用开发语言自带的随机函数
原创 2023-01-31 09:49:19
109阅读
C++随机数 一、 产生1-52的随机数
由于qrand()得到的是固定的伪随机数,而time得到的如果在时间小于一秒则相差不大,要想每次运行程序生成的不一样,我的做法是把这两种相加,这样下次运行得到的多个随机数就和上次不一样了. [code="c++"] //random rect QRectF randRect; long randTimeNum = time(NULL); randRectNum += Ran...
原创 2023-04-11 01:01:35
100阅读
random和rando多可以产生随机数,包含在stdlib.h里。 random函数不是ANSI C标准,不能在gcc,vc等编译器下编译通过。但在C语言中int random(num)可以这样使用,它返回的是0至num-1的一个随机数。 可改用C++下的rand函数来实现。 1、C++标准函数库提供一随机数生成器rand,返回0-RAND_MAX之间均匀分布的伪随机整数。 RAND_MAX
转载 精选 2012-11-11 23:54:01
589阅读
随机数int rand(void)函数通常用来当做随机函数来使用,殊不知这其实是一个伪随机
原创 2023-01-03 14:32:46
134阅读
#include #include #include #include #include #include //头文件#include using namespace std;int main (){ srand(time(NULL));//初始化随机数 //srand(time(0));//初始化随机数 //srand(10);//初始化随机数 for(int i
原创 2023-03-03 12:49:33
147阅读
随机数经常解题需要用到,生成大量的随机数,尤其是,有序的随机数,分享一下生成随机数的简单方法。所用编译器vc6.0①生成一个随机数#include<ctime> #include<iostream>using namespace std;#define random() (rand()%x) //定义随机值的范围 0~x int main(int argc, char*
计算机的随机数都是由伪随机数,即是由小M多项式序列生成的,其中产生每个小序列都有一个初始值,即随机种子。(注意: 小M多项式序列的周期是65535,即每次利用一个随机种子生成随机数的周期是65535,当你取得65535个随机数后它们又重复出现了。)
推荐 原创 2022-10-16 08:24:40
2479阅读
  • 1
  • 2
  • 3
  • 4
  • 5